加载中
实现Map批量赋值,我只需24秒搞定!

函数的功能是将一组键值对批量赋值给Map中的键。在Java中,通常使用Map的put方法逐个将键值对赋值给Map,但在某些场景下,可能需要一次性将多个键值对赋值给Map。 函数功能:Map批量赋值 参数...

2023/09/07 18:12
367
星火大模型VS FuncGPT(慧函数),谁更胜一筹?

哈喽,本文即通过相近的试题,看下最近爆火的科大讯飞星火大模型和FuncGPT(慧函数)的编码能力有何区别,给大家直观地对比。 开发过程中经常会遇到读取文件内容的情况,需要【判断文件路径是...

2023/08/18 16:59
348
一个可读性高的代码对程序员有多重要

一个可读性高的代码对程序员有多重要 人们都以为编写任何程序员都能够阅读和理解的代码是软件开发人员的固有技能。事实上只有20%的程序员具备这种能力。你所写的代码不仅要被机器理解,而且还...

2023/09/01 15:32
331
Java实现学生信息管理系统读取Excel数据

场景案例: 假设有一个学生信息管理系统,需要从Excel文件中读取学生的姓名、年龄、成绩等数据,并将这些数据存储到系统中进行进一步的处理和管理。 具体来说,在数据导入/导出系统中调用这个...

2023/08/30 17:36
312
教你写出高质量函数,简单又实用

在编写函数时,程序员通常需要遵循以下步骤进行: 1、确定最佳的设计逻辑是编写函数时应该考虑的重要因素。这些因素包括设计合理的数据结构、算法和逻辑封装,并且还要考虑到用户的安全因素。...

2023/08/25 17:50
289
用AI提高代码质量,同事对我的代码赞不绝口~

在当今软件开发领域,代码质量被视为至关重要的因素,因为它直接影响到软件的可维护性、可扩展性和可靠性。尽管有人担忧AI技术的快速发展可能会取代初级程序员的工作,但我们应该认识到提升自...

2023/09/12 17:56
289
【Java入门】交换数组中两个元素的位置

在Java中,交换数组中的两个元素是基本的数组操作。下面我们将详细介绍如何实现这一操作,以及在实际应用中这种技术的重要性。 一、使用场景 在编程中,我们经常需要交换数组中的两个元素。例...

2023/09/14 18:40
288
释放开发人员生产力:“文档级”代码了解一下?

网上一个经久不衰的段子: 程序员最讨厌的四件事: 写注释 写文档 别人不写注释 别人不写文档 今天我们就从让开发人员“看不惯又干不掉”的文档。 一、文档的重要性 高质量文档是记录和传达信...

2023/09/08 17:23
252
按Value对Map进行排序,技术大佬们都在用这个方法

在Java中,Map的排序一般会根据Key或者Value来进行。按照Value对Map进行排序,通常会用在以下几种场景。 1.数据可视化: 如果你正在创建一个数据可视化工具,你可能会需要根据数据的值来进行...

2023/10/30 10:45
198
绝了!学编程的还有不知道的吗?这个Java开发工具免费了!

智能开发正在迅速走红! 随着ChatGPT的广泛应用,智能开发越来越受到关注。然而,实际上,在数年前开始尝试智能开发的探索。 自从2014年ForresterResearch提出"低代码"的概念以来,低代码平台...

2023/08/11 17:59
177
《数据安全法》正式发布,最难的问题就这样解决了!

近日,《中华人民共和国数据安全法》(以下简称《数据安全法》)正式获得通过,并将于9月1日起施行。 大数据时代,数据呈现爆发增长。随着数据在数字经济时代的社会治理和数字化商业转型中扮...

2021/07/12 16:28
176
前端工程师如何走向全栈之路?他做到了!

一个前端工程师在只是略懂后端开发的情况下,通过1个小时的学习,就可以玩转后端开发,成为全栈工程师!这是怎么做到的? 一位前端工程师朋友,有丰富的移动端和前端开发经验,对后端只是略懂...

2021/07/12 16:09
174
AI编程助手工具,走过路过别错过

随着人工智能技术的发展,越来越多的编程助手工具涌现出来,帮助程序员更高效地完成编码任务。最新的AI编程助手工具有哪些呢?本文将为您介绍几款备受关注的工具。 GitHub Copilot GitHub Co...

2023/09/28 11:11
144
研究了代码质量后,开发效率提升10倍,bug减少20倍!!

过去,编写代码一直是一项单调乏味且耗时的工作。尤其是在失业风险日益严峻的情况下,对于年过35的程序员来说,面临更大的挑战。然而,随着人工智能的介入,情况有所改变,给程序员们带来了新...

2023/09/25 11:17
134
不可错过!12个编写整洁Java代码的最佳实践方法

在软件开发领域摸爬滚打了这些年之后,通过与各类开发者合作,审查他们所编写的代码所累积的经验,使飞哥对整洁代码的理解和认识有了本质的提升。 引用《代码整洁之道》中的一段话,实际上,...

2023/08/08 17:50
127
一键实现冒泡排序算法,代码质量有保障!

近年来,深度学习和神经语言模型作为提高开发人员生产力的手段, 尤其是2022年11月30日,ChatGPT这一现象级热点得出横空出世,在全球范围内形成了热烈的讨论,其中关于自动化代码生成和其它软...

2023/09/20 16:24
99
学会用AI:释放创意,解放双手,工作再多也不慌

随着人工智能(AI)技术日渐成熟,AI在软件开发领域的应用也更加广泛。以前我们谈到AI时,常常会想到复杂的算法和深奥的理论,但如今,AI正在悄然改变着程序员的日常工作方式。从AI代码生成模...

2023/09/22 09:25
97
与“粽”不同,这个端午节程序员还能这么过!

端午三天小长假来了!你放假了吗? 什么?还在加班? 普通程序员 ——加班加到手抽筋,头晕脑胀满天星 放假都是别人的,只有秃头是属于我的 文艺程序员 ——我在办公室里,想象面朝大海,春暖...

2021/07/12 16:25
96
手把手教你5种方法实现Java判断字符串是否为数字

方法一:用JAVA自带的函数 public static boolean isNumeric(String str){ for (int i = str.length();--i>=0;){ if (!Character.isDigit(str.charAt(i))){ return false; } } return true; ...

2023/09/21 17:14
86
顶尖的那1%程序员,他们都是这样做的

俗话说“知彼知己,百战不殆”,要想成为1%的顶尖程序员,你需要知道那1%的人是怎么做到的,同时了解其他99%的人为什么没做到。 作为一名初学者,往往会选择在各种学习平台上查阅大量与编程相...

2023/11/09 17:29
76

没有更多内容

加载失败,请刷新页面

返回顶部
顶部